Bonjour,
Je sais pas comment changer la config de mon phpadmin, jusqu’à la j'étais connecté en local mais je dois travailler sur une bdd a distance. Je suis un peu perdu...une aide serait la bienvenue
merci d'avance chers collègues,
Bonjour,
Je sais pas comment changer la config de mon phpadmin, jusqu’à la j'étais connecté en local mais je dois travailler sur une bdd a distance. Je suis un peu perdu...une aide serait la bienvenue
merci d'avance chers collègues,
Bonjour,
Tu changes les paramètres à la connexion de localhost à l'ip de la machine distante, puis le nom, la base de donnée, le password etc ...
Qd tu dis phpadmin, c'est pour quoi ?
Meuuh en AI à l'INRA
Domaines: {java, php, js, jquery}{hibernate, doctrine}{MyLib, symfony, Zend}
fait gagner du temps à ceux qui aident , donc un message avec la balise résolu laisse plus de temps pour résoudre d'autres problèmes (balise à cliquer en bas de l'écran)
je dois créer un ptit soft en php et j'ai besoin de concevoir une bdd.
Je vois pas comment faire pour changer la config....
Et bien donnes moi le code php de ta connexion en local et je te dirais comment fairejusqu’à la j'étais connecté en local
Meuuh en AI à l'INRA
Domaines: {java, php, js, jquery}{hibernate, doctrine}{MyLib, symfony, Zend}
fait gagner du temps à ceux qui aident , donc un message avec la balise résolu laisse plus de temps pour résoudre d'autres problèmes (balise à cliquer en bas de l'écran)
Tu travailles avec MySql, Postgres, autres ... pour la base de données ?
Edit: Ok donc MySql ... tu veux récupérer des tables sur une base de données distantes ou utiliser phpMyAdmin sur la machine distante ?
Meuuh en AI à l'INRA
Domaines: {java, php, js, jquery}{hibernate, doctrine}{MyLib, symfony, Zend}
fait gagner du temps à ceux qui aident , donc un message avec la balise résolu laisse plus de temps pour résoudre d'autres problèmes (balise à cliquer en bas de l'écran)
Dans ce cas, tu accédes avec l'ip
http://ip de l'host/phpmyadmin/index.phpAvec une connexion "utilisateur, mot de passe" puis tu crées tes tables.
Ensuite pour l'appli php, tu regardes les tuto sur les connexion MySQL
Meuuh en AI à l'INRA
Domaines: {java, php, js, jquery}{hibernate, doctrine}{MyLib, symfony, Zend}
fait gagner du temps à ceux qui aident , donc un message avec la balise résolu laisse plus de temps pour résoudre d'autres problèmes (balise à cliquer en bas de l'écran)
Dans ce cas voir l'administrateur système du serveur pour avoir tous les éléments ...
Meuuh en AI à l'INRA
Domaines: {java, php, js, jquery}{hibernate, doctrine}{MyLib, symfony, Zend}
fait gagner du temps à ceux qui aident , donc un message avec la balise résolu laisse plus de temps pour résoudre d'autres problèmes (balise à cliquer en bas de l'écran)
si ta pas utilisateur, mot de passe, ca va etre compliqué, cela dit, tu doit bien avoir une zone manager sur 1&1 avec un bouton phpMyadmin, et mieux ils ont du t'envoyer un email avec les logs de connexion
Conception / Dev
j'ai tout sauf adresse ip, jsuis un peu perdu la
Je peux créer une bdd sur 1&1?
ben regarde sur ton manager de 1&1, ce serait étonnant du contraire
Conception / Dev
j'ai reussi a créer une table c'est bon!! J'ai créer une page php pour me connecter mais un joli message d'erreur s'affiche
Warning: PDO::__construct() [<a href='pdo.--construct'>pdo.--construct</a>]: [2002] php_network_getaddresses: getaddrinfo failed: Hôte inconnu. (trying to connect via tcp://db42324____.db.1and1.com:3306) in C:\wamp\www\projet\Clients.php on line 53
Call Stack
# Time Memory Function Location
1 0.0007 672744 {main}( ) ..\Clients.php:0
2 0.0007 673648 PDO->__construct( ) ..\Clients.php:53
Erreur : SQLSTATE[HY000] [2002] php_network_getaddresses: getaddrinfo failed: Hôte inconnu.
voila ce que j'ai mi en code php
<?php
try
{
$bdd = new PDO('mysql:host=db42324____.db.1and1.com;dbname= db42324----','identifiant', 'password');
}
catch (Exception $e)
{
die('Erreur : ' . $e->getMessage());
}
?>
c'est bien sa?
Bonjour,
J'ai été voir sur 1&1, pour l'administration tu as:
Les données d’accès à votre base MySQL se trouvent dans votre Espace Client.
"
Connectez-vous dans un premier temps à l'Espace Client.
Une fois connecté, cliquez sur Administration de MySQL afin de lister l’ensemble des bases de données de votre contrat.
Un tableau se présente alors à vous avec les diverses données nécessaires pour effectuer une connexion vers votre base de données.
Les données disponibles sont les suivantes :
Nom de la base de données
Nom d'utilisateur
Nom du serveur de la base de données
Description
Version
Etat
Si vous avez oublié votre mot de passe, cliquez sur le bouton Modifier en face de la base de données souhaitée. Saisissez ensuite votre nouveau mot de passe et répétez-le dans le champ Confirmation du mot de passe. Il sera disponible quelques minutes après l'enregistrement de la modification.
Il ne vous reste alors plus qu’à noter ces données dans la configuration de votre script PHP afin de permettre à ce dernier d’accéder à la base de données.
"
A partir de là tu peux faire ta connexion, regardes dans la FAQ pour les connexions tu auras le scipt Php qui va bien.
Meuuh en AI à l'INRA
Domaines: {java, php, js, jquery}{hibernate, doctrine}{MyLib, symfony, Zend}
fait gagner du temps à ceux qui aident , donc un message avec la balise résolu laisse plus de temps pour résoudre d'autres problèmes (balise à cliquer en bas de l'écran)
merci fench. Mon script
<?php
try
{
$bdd->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
$bdd = new PDO('mysql:host=db423246558.db.1and1.com;dbname=db423246558', 'dbo423246558', '********');
}
catch (Exception $e)
{
die('Erreur : ' . $e->getMessage());
}
?>
mais j'ai un joli message d'erreurs en piece jointe
cdt,
Bonjour,
Sans m'attacher au sens des attributs, quand tu fais;
$bdd est initialisé par le new et donc tu ne peux pas faire avant bdd->setAttribute ...
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 $bdd->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ION); $bdd = new PDO('mysql:host=db423246558.db.1and1.com;dbname=db423246558', 'dbo423246558', '********');
Inverse les deux lignes
Meuuh en AI à l'INRA
Domaines: {java, php, js, jquery}{hibernate, doctrine}{MyLib, symfony, Zend}
fait gagner du temps à ceux qui aident , donc un message avec la balise résolu laisse plus de temps pour résoudre d'autres problèmes (balise à cliquer en bas de l'écran)
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ager